Manager - Project Management

Job details

Contract Type

Description

Education and Experience Requirements

  • First degree in Computer Sciences / Information Technology/ Social Sciences
  • MBA is an added advantage
  • PMP, PRINCE2 or DASM, PMI-ACP Certified
  • Fluent in English language
Experience:
6-13 years’ experience which includes:
  • Minimum of 4 years’ experience in supervising/managing others
  • Experience working in a medium-to-large multinational organization.
  • formal project management experience in a telecommunications business environment (Fintech, Start-ups , Customer care & billing systems (CC&BS) or an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) systems environment etc)
  • Proven experience in Managing large scale digital projects and solutions across complex, trans-national, cross-Functional program and channels.
Responsibilities
  • Carry out feasibility studies in new business initiatives and develop project charter, identifying project scope, expectations, objectives, risks, approach and deliverables with senior management and stakeholders, to support business goals.
  • Develop detailed work plans and identify project deliverables and ensure all projects are well defined in terms of detailed project deliverables, milestones, and time frames.
  • Deploy and manage resources effectively for the successful execution of IS projects, securing the release of project required resources including project staff and financial resources.
  • Review issues and problems in relation to projects, deal with vendors and administer contracts and identify project risks, as well as recommend actions to mitigate risks.
  • Assist in evaluating, tracking and managing the development and performance of team members, to ensure productivity and achievement of business results.
  • Close out project ensuring all resources are accounted for and released appropriately.
  • Compile lessons to learn for use by project teams in execution of on-going and future projects and participate in post project delivery review.
